gpt4 book ai didi

javascript - 从 Javascript 中的嵌套函数返回值

转载 作者:数据小太阳 更新时间:2023-10-29 05:27:33 25 4
gpt4 key购买 nike

考虑这段代码(缩短)

function getSecret() {
db.transaction(
function (transaction) {
transaction.executeSql(
'SELECT * FROM table LIMIT 1;',
null,
function(transaction, result) {
var row = result.rows.item(0);
var secret = row.secret;
return secret;
}, errorHandler
);
}
)
}

如何将 secret 的值返回给主函数?我已经阅读了这个答案 Return value from nested function in Javascript

并尝试了这个

function getSecret() {
db.transaction(
function doSql(transaction) {
transaction.executeSql(
'SELECT * FROM table LIMIT 1;',
null,
function(transaction, result) {
var row = result.rows.item(0);
var secret = row.secret;
return secret;
}, errorHandler
);
}
)
return doSql;
}

但是这没有用。

谢谢!

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com